nant - 如何为 .Net 项目的 Nant 创建构建文件

标签 nant

我已经创建了 c# 解决方案 (.sln) 文件以及 .cs 文件的构建文件,但是如果我想从解决方案中的多个项目中创建仅一个项目的构建文件,我会收到其中一些错误就像转义序列字符“\”等。

我将项目文件包含为 <include name="projectname.csproj" />

最佳答案

NAnt 不直接使用项目文件。使用 csc 任务或 msbuild 来构建解决方案。您可以在有关这些任务的文档中阅读更多内容。

更新:
您可以在 http://nant.sourceforge.net/release/latest/help/ 阅读最新文档。

更新 2:
这是一个答案的链接,显示了如何通过调用 msbuild 来实现此目的:<msbuild> task or msbuild.exe with NAnt?

关于nant - 如何为 .Net 项目的 Nant 创建构建文件,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/7643648/

相关文章:

nant - 如何在 Nant 中回显文件集的内容?

nunit - CCnet + NAnt 超时

asp.net - 示例请求 : <msi> task of nant-contrib

msbuild - .NET 4.5 的南特

continuous-integration - 与 Nant 持续集成

nant - 通过 NANT 从属性文件中读取值

msbuild - Nant 脚本无法生成 msbuild

msbuild - NUnit 和 NAnt 的 future 考虑因素

nant - NAnt 上的并行任务执行

c# - 构建软件补丁的好习惯是什么?